.elementor-11154 .elementor-element.elementor-element-2f9d9af{--display:flex;--min-height:100vh;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-11154 .elementor-element.elementor-element-2f9d9af.e-con{--flex-grow:0;--flex-shrink:0;}.elementor-widget-button .elementor-button{background-color:var( --e-global-color-accent );font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}body:not(.rtl) .elementor-11154 .elementor-element.elementor-element-312d7ab{right:20px;}body.rtl .elementor-11154 .elementor-element.elementor-element-312d7ab{left:20px;}.elementor-11154 .elementor-element.elementor-element-312d7ab{bottom:130px;}.elementor-11154 .elementor-element.elementor-element-45945ea >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;}:root{--page-title-display:none;}@media(min-width:768px){.elementor-11154 .elementor-element.elementor-element-2f9d9af{--width:100.306%;}}/* Start custom CSS for button, class: .elementor-element-312d7ab */#fullscreen {
    cursor: pointer;
    opacity: 1;
    transition: opacity 0.5s ease-in-out;
    -webkit-transition: opacity 0.5s ease-in-out;
    -moz-transition: opacity 0.5s ease-in-out;
    -o-transition: opacity 0.5s ease-in-out;
}

/* Faz o botão ficar com opacidade 0 após 20s */
@keyframes fadeOut {
    to {
        opacity: 0;
    }
}

#fullscreen {
    animation: fadeOut 0.5s ease-in-out 20s forwards;
}

/* Quando o cursor passa sobre o botão, a opacidade volta a 1 */
#fullscreen:hover {
    opacity: 1;
    animation: fadeOut 0.5s ease-in-out 20s reverse;
}/* End custom CSS */